Output ef96738554de2fac2f31952e09260a59bd03cab75c516b05a658b249b9a1ed77:0

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f76b247f93b40ba3058fb08ef77f20795c11a5f9 OP_EQUAL
address
3QFFBKeKhGgncXqHGFdL9zUcwDayTT7EZb
transaction
ef96738554de2fac2f31952e09260a59bd03cab75c516b05a658b249b9a1ed77
confirmations
86219
spent
true